#if !defined(BOOST_VMD_IS_SEQ_HPP)
#define BOOST_VMD_IS_SEQ_HPP
#include <boost/vmd/detail/setup.hpp>
#if BOOST_PP_VARIADICS
#include <boost/vmd/detail/is_seq.hpp>
/*
The succeeding comments in this file are in doxygen format.
*/
/** \file
*/
/** \def BOOST_VMD_IS_SEQ(sequence)
\brief Determines if a sequence is a Boost PP seq.
The macro checks that the sequence is a Boost PP seq.
It returns 1 if it is a seq, else if returns 0.
sequence = a possible Boost PP seq
returns = 1 if it a seq, else returns 0.
A single set of parentheses, with a single element,
is parsed as a tuple and not a seq. To be parsed as
a seq the input needs to be more than one consecutive
sets of parentheses, each with a single element of data.
*/
#define BOOST_VMD_IS_SEQ(sequence) \
BOOST_VMD_DETAIL_IS_SEQ(sequence) \
/**/
/** \def BOOST_VMD_IS_SEQ_D(d,sequence)
\brief Determines if a sequence is a Boost PP seq. Re-entrant version.
The macro checks that the sequence is a Boost PP seq.
It returns 1 if it is a seq, else if returns 0.
d = The next available BOOST_PP_WHILE iteration. <br/>
sequence = a possible Boost PP seq
returns = 1 if it a seq, else returns 0.
A single set of parentheses, with a single element,
is parsed as a tuple and not a seq. To be parsed as
a seq the input needs to be more than one consecutive
sets of parentheses, each with a single element of data.
*/
#define BOOST_VMD_IS_SEQ_D(d,sequence) \
BOOST_VMD_DETAIL_IS_SEQ_D(d,sequence) \
/**/
#endif /* BOOST_PP_VARIADICS */
#endif /* BOOST_VMD_IS_SEQ_HPP */
